We are looking for outstanding Senior Deep Learning Software Engineers to
develop and productize NVIDIA's deep learning solutions in autonomous driving
vehicles. In the Solution Engineering-Automotive Machine Learning team, we are
developing new technologies to allow more capable deep learning models to be
deployed in Physical AI systems. As part of the role, you will develop compiler
technology to allow larger and better models to be optimized to leverage
NVIDIA’s unique hardware architecture. You will also be exposed to the most
pressing problems that our partners face during product development and
coordinate with other architecture and software teams to develop the best
solution for partners working on our platforms. What you'll be doing: Developing
compiler technologies to accelerate deep learning inference on NVIDIA hardware
platforms for Physical AI. Working across a wide range of abstractions from
model fine-tuning and quantization to low-level kernel development and
performance optimization. Develop workflows that let users leverage frameworks
(e.g. PyTorch, JAX) and compiler technologies tools (e.g. MLIR, Triton) without
forgoing performance Work with customers to help accelerate their workloads on
NVIDIA platforms. Stay up to date with the latest research and innovations in
deep learning, implement and experiment with new insights to improve NVIDIA's
Physical AI DNNs. What we need to see: MS or PhD degree in computer science,
computer vision, robotics, computer architecture or equivalent experience in
technical field (or equivalent experience) 5+ years of work experience in
software development. 2+ years of experience in **developing** deep learning
frameworks (e.g. PyTorch, JAX, TensorFlow, ONNX, etc.) or compiler technologies
(e.g. LLVM, MLIR, TVM, Triton, etc.). Domain experience in technologies used for
GPU programming (e.g. CUDA C++ and/or DSLs like OpenAI Triton) or with
system-level optimization for deep learning training or inference. Strong C/C++
programming skills Familiar with start-of-the-art deep learning techniques for
inference and training. Willing to take action and have strong analytical
skills. Ways to stand out from the crowd: Experience with MLIR or LLVM or
similar compiler technologies Background with low precision inference,
quantization, compression of DNNs Experience with GPU programming Experience
with building DSLs or optimizing compilers (e.g. graph compiler or kernel
generator) for GPUs or other accelerated computing platforms. Open source
project ownership or contribution, healthy GitHub repositories, guiding and/or
mentoring experience Widely considered to be one of the technology world’s most
